Compact Microstrip Bandpass Filter With Two Transmission Zeros Using a Stub-Tapped Half-Wavelength Line Resonator
Lei Zhu, Senior Member, IEEE, and Wolfgang Menzel, Fellow, IEEE
Abstract―A compact microstrip bandpass filter is developed using a half-wavelength ( 2) transmission line resonator with a pair of tap-connected open-ended stubs. Such paired stubs with 2 constructs an equivalent line resonator. total length of about Together with two separated 4 line resonators, the three transmission poles can be achieved inside the passband.
